Transaction ec833044c7bf7e6e97a9a01e32c2273226de86c69cb55abf1f0a38c2dab3217c
1 Input
1 Output
-
ec833044c7bf7e6e97a9a01e32c2273226de86c69cb55abf1f0a38c2dab3217c:0
- value
- 160435
- script pubkey
- OP_0 OP_PUSHBYTES_20 2e811c48cb43327812ff4ff81492cd3185118f08
- address
- bc1q96q3cjxtgve8syhlflupfykdxxz3rrcg7p29u3